What Are Metal Stamping Parts for Motors and Why Are They Essential?

2025-07-09

Metal stamping parts for motorsrefer to precision-engineered components manufactured through the metal stamping process, specifically designed for use in electric motors, automotive motors, household appliances, and industrial machinery. These parts are crucial for ensuring the proper functioning, efficiency, and durability of motor systems.


What Is Metal Stamping?


Metal stamping is a high-precision manufacturing process that involves forming, cutting, or shaping metal sheets into desired shapes using specialized dies and presses. This process allows for mass production of complex and consistent parts at a lower cost compared to traditional machining.

What Are the Key Metal Stamping Parts Used in Motors?


Common stamped parts used in motor assemblies include:


1. Laminations (Rotor and Stator Cores):Thin steel sheets stacked together to form the magnetic core of electric motors, essential for reducing energy losses and improving efficiency.

2. Motor Housings:Metal casings that protect internal motor components from dust, moisture, and mechanical damage.

3. Brackets and Mounting Plates:Structural components that hold the motor in position within the machine or vehicle.

4. End Covers and Shields:Provide additional protection and stability to the motor assembly.

5. Terminal Connectors:Metal parts used for electrical connections within the motor.


What Are the Advantages of Metal Stamping Parts for Motors?


High Precision:Allows for the production of parts with tight tolerances and consistent quality.

Cost Efficiency:Ideal for large-volume production with reduced material waste.

Lightweight and Strong:Stamped metal parts offer the strength needed for motor applications while keeping weight minimal.

Customizable:Shapes, sizes, and materials can be tailored to meet specific motor design requirements.

Improved Motor Efficiency:Stamped laminations help minimize core losses and heat generation.


What Materials Are Commonly Used for Metal Stamping Motor Parts?


Silicon Steel:Widely used for motor laminations due to its excellent magnetic properties.

Carbon Steel:Chosen for strength and durability in structural motor parts.

Aluminum:Used for lightweight applications where corrosion resistance is also important.

Copper and Brass:Selected for electrical connectors and conductive parts.
